Vocabulary development is crucial for children aged 6-9, as it lays the foundation for their reading, writing, and overall communication skills. At this age, children are rapidly expanding their linguistic ability, and a rich vocabulary enhances their comprehension and expression. When parents and teachers prioritize vocabulary acquisition, they empower children to articulate their thoughts and emotions more effectively, fostering better interactions with peers and adults.
Furthermore, a strong vocabulary supports academic success across disciplines. Children encounter increasingly complex texts in school, and robust vocabulary helps them understand these materials, engage in discussions, and express their ideas in writing with clarity and depth. Writing, in particular, allows children to experiment with vocabulary, making choices that refine their voice and style.
Moreover, exposure to new words encourages curiosity and a love for language. Engaging in vocabulary-building activities, like reading together, word games, or storytelling, not only strengthens understanding but also builds confidence. By nurturing vocabulary development, parents and teachers not only enhance children's literacy but also prepare them for future academic challenges, ensuring they have the necessary tools to thrive in school and beyond. Ultimately, vocabulary development is a vital investment in a child's lifelong learning journey.
